Athens 4 Bedroom Apartment Units with Current Availability by Neighborhood

Availability Confirmed As of: July 26, 2026

There are currently 90 available 4 Bedroom apartment units from neighborhoods all over Athens, GA that range in price from $500 to $3,700. East Athens, Eastside Athens and Milledge are the neighborhoods that currently have the most 4 Bedroom availability. Here is today's list of the top neighborhoods in Athens with the most available 4 Bedroom apartments:

NeighborhoodAvailable UnitsMedian PriceMin Price
East Athens13$905$500
Eastside Athens13$910$500
Milledge12$806$500
University Heights11$772$500
Cedar Creek7$777$590
Cobbham4$1,099$500
Baxter3$966$500
Downtown Athens3$1,154$500
North Athens3$1,159$500
Riverbend3$649$500

Athens Overview

An artistic hub of the great state of Georgia, Athens is known as a nationally lauded college town and all-around fantastic place to call home. Located in the desirable northeastern end of the state, this popular city has been on the rise for years.

Why live in Athens, GA?

Known the world over for its diversity and welcoming spirit, it should come as little surprise that Athens apartments are in demand. From the array of higher learning institutions that call the area home to the wide assortment of amenities and on-the-move job market, this idyllic slice of Georgia living is truly one of a kind.

Frequently Asked Questions about Athens

How much are Studio apartments in Athens?

There are currently 18 Studio Apartments in Athens with rent ranges from $773 to $1,795 with an average price of $1,306.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Athens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Athens ranges from $650 to $2,865 with an average monthly rent of $1,401.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Athens c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Athens range from $665 to $3,561.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,467.

How expensive are Athens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 100 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Athens on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$599 to $5,302 - averaging $1,783 for the location.
